About the Role
AWS Incident Response (AIR) keeps AWS working for millions of customers. When major incidents hit, AIR leads the response coordinating resolvers across AWS and driving mitigation. We move fast, but not carelessly - obsessing over observability of the cloud and perpetually improving our detection and response speed and accuracy. We ensure each incident drives improvements that strengthen AWS. It's a high-visibility, high-impact role with a global view of AWS health that few teams get to see.
The Role
As the Systems Development Manager for AIR's Seattle team, you'll lead engineers through both operational excellence and tooling delivery. You'll be on the calls - leading incident response, driving clear communication under pressure, ensuring your team grows sharper, and helping raise the resiliency of AWS for all customers.
